Choosing the Ideal Thickness for Your Memory Foam Mattress

Choosing the right thickness for your memory foam mattress is crucial for achieving the comfort you desire. Typically, memory foam mattresses range from 6 to 14 inches in thickness. Those who prefer a plush feel might lean towards thicker models, which provide better contouring and support. However, if you weigh less or prefer a firmer surface, thinner options could suffice. Consider your body type and sleeping position; heavier individuals might benefit from thicker mattresses that prevent sinking, while lighter sleepers might find 8 to 10 inches comfortable for their needs.
When shopping, focus on finding the right balance between thickness and density. A thicker mattress does not always guarantee better support. Look for models with high-density foam layers, which will enhance durability and comfort. Pay attention to how the mattress feels when you test it in-store or through reviews online. A good rule of thumb is to choose a thickness that aligns not only with your comfort preferences but also with your health and sleep patterns, ensuring you wake refreshed and revitalized.

Q&A: Best Thickness for a Memory Foam Mattress
Q1: What is memory foam, and why is thickness important?
A: Memory foam is a type of polyurethane foam that offers excellent support and pressure relief by conforming to the body’s shape. The thickness of a memory foam mattress plays a significant role in its comfort level, durability, and support. A thicker mattress generally provides more cushioning, while a thinner option may feel firmer. Finding the right thickness can enhance your sleep experience by ensuring proper spinal alignment and reducing pressure points.
Q2: What thickness should I look for in a memory foam mattress?
A: The ideal thickness often ranges from 8 to 14 inches. For most sleepers, a mattress between 10 to 12 inches provides the perfect balance of comfort and support. Heavier individuals or those seeking a more cushioned feel may prefer mattresses with a thickness of 12 inches or more. However, personal preference and sleeping position also play a vital role in determining the best fit.
Q3: How does sleeping position impact the best thickness for a memory foam mattress?
A: Sleeping position significantly affects the support needed from a mattress. Side sleepers typically benefit from thicker mattresses (10 to 12 inches) that can cradle the hips and shoulders, alleviating pressure points. Back sleepers may find 10 to 12 inches suitable for maintaining spinal alignment, while stomach sleepers often fare better with thinner mattresses (8 to 10 inches) to prevent excessive sinking.
Q4: Does more thickness mean better quality?
A: Not necessarily. While thickness can contribute to comfort, mattress quality also depends on the type and density of foam used. A well-constructed 10-inch mattress could outperform a poorly made 14-inch mattress. It’s essential to consider materials, density, and brand reputation alongside thickness when assessing mattress quality.
Q5: Are there any specific thickness recommendations for couples?
A: Couples may benefit from a thicker mattress (at least 12 inches) to accommodate varying sleep preferences and weights. A thicker mattress can also reduce motion transfer, allowing one partner to move without disturbing the other. Memory foam’s contouring nature helps in providing tailored support for different body types, ensuring both partners can find comfort while sharing the same bed.
Q6: What’s the best way to test mattress thickness for my own comfort?
A: The best way to gauge mattress thickness for your comfort is to visit a mattress store and try different options. Lie down in your preferred sleeping position and assess how it feels. Pay attention to how well the mattress supports your body, especially the lower back and pressure points. Additionally, many online retailers offer trial periods, allowing you to test the mattress at home and determine if it suits your comfort level.
Q7: How do I choose between different thicknesses if I have specific health concerns?
A: If you have specific health concerns, especially related to back pain or joint issues, consulting with a healthcare professional or sleep specialist can be beneficial. They can offer personalized recommendations based on your body type and sleeping habits. Generally, those with chronic pain issues may prefer thicker, more cushioned mattresses for additional support and pressure relief.
Q8: Can my weight influence the best thickness for a memory foam mattress?
A: Absolutely. Heavier individuals may require thicker mattresses (at least 12 inches) with higher-density foam to ensure adequate support and minimize sinking. On the other hand, lighter individuals could find comfort in thinner options (8 to 10 inches). Thickness is a crucial factor for maintaining proper alignment, regardless of body weight.
